General Information

Work Title 2 Songs after Heine
Alternative. Title
Composer Bridge, Frank
Opus/Catalogue NumberOp./Cat. No. H.27
Internal Reference NumberInternal Ref. No. IFB 46
Movements/SectionsMov'ts/Sec's 2 songs
  1. Where e'er my bitter teardrops fall
  2. E'en as a lovely flower
Year/Date of CompositionY/D of Comp. 1903
First Publication. 1916?
Librettist Kate Freiligrath-Kroeker (1845–1904), after Heinrich Heine (1797–1856)
Language English
Composer Time PeriodComp. Period Early 20th century
Piece Style Early 20th century
Instrumentation Voice, Piano
